The Los Angeles D-Fenders have reacquired center Jelani McCoy, who was a free agent. McCoy, Los Angeles’ first-round selection in the 2007 NBA D-League Draft, returns to the D-Fenders after earning the second NBA Gatorade Call-Up of the 2007-08 season by the Denver Nuggets.
McCoy, 6-10, 245-pounds, was signed on Nov. 29 and appeared in six games (one start) for the Nuggets. Before being waived by Denver on Dec. 27, McCoy averaged 1.2 rebounds, 0.8 blocks and 0.5 points in 5.5 minutes of action. During his first stint with the D-Fenders he averaged 8.0 points, 6.5 rebounds 4.0 blocks and 3.5 assists in two games.
A seven-year NBA veteran, McCoy has played with Seattle, the L.A. Lakers, Toronto, Cleveland and Atlanta. He holds NBA career averages of 4.7 points and 3.6 rebounds in 254 career appearances.
To make room for McCoy on the roster, the D-Fenders waived forward/center Robert Whaley due to injury. Whaley averaged 5.9 points, 3.1 rebounds and 0.9 assists in 13 games (8 starts) for the D-Fenders.
